Subject: Memtrace cut-over complete

Team,

Cut-over to Memtrace v2 for GPU memory profiling finished last night. Old v1 agents are disabled; any tickets referencing v1 dashboards should be closed as resolved-by-migration. Sampling overhead is now under 2% and allocation traces include kernel names. Known gap: profiles older than 30 days were not migrated. Point customers at the v2 docs for setup questions. For reference when troubleshooting, the agent now runs with the following configuration.

settings of bagaf-bawip:
[aldax]
port = 5000
region = south-4
host = aldax.brasklabs.corp
team = brivan
timeout_ms = 2000
retries = 2

The waveform preview in Clipforge renders from a downsampled peak file rather than the raw audio, generated at upload time by the Brindle worker pool. This keeps scrubbing responsive even on hour-long sessions, at the cost of a few seconds of preprocessing. For the release, we froze the downsampling parameters after testing against Orla's podcast corpus — changing them invalidates every cached peak file. The shipped constants are these.

limits module of fafog-tawef:
CAPS = {
    "belath": 369,
    "queneth": 818,
    "ralwyn": 169,
    "goriel": 1004,
    "novvan": 808,
}

Subject: Partner SFTP drop — Velmora feed

New folks: Velmora drops their nightly manifest to our partner SFTP at 02:00 UTC. The release job picks it up at 02:30. If the drop is late, hold the cut and ping whoever's on rotation. Do not re-run the importer manually. Verify the pickup against the trace token below.

session token of kahog-bahif = htk9_f63daec35

Ticket: the Grimshaw sweeper job that cleans orphaned resources can't run because its credentials vault is locked after three bad unlock attempts. Orphaned volumes are piling up in the Netherfield cluster. On-call: unlock the vault via the recovery flow before the nightly window. Use the passphrase given immediately below.

unlock words, bawef-kahap: sorax-sorir-quenys-aldok